Commit Graph

30021 Commits

Author SHA1 Message Date
Filipe
c2100bb607 Merge pull request #12002 from openfoodfoundation/RachL-patch-2
Update copyright year in README.md
2024-01-03 17:54:04 +00:00
Rachel Arnould
84aada4137 Update README.md
Changing the year in the readme - Happy New Year!
2024-01-03 15:32:45 +01:00
Rachel Arnould
edfd4277ac Merge pull request #11977 from drummer83/my_pr-11936
Fixes minor styling issues of admin and admin v3 in the dashboard
2024-01-03 10:47:56 +01:00
Maikel
1746ba5878 Merge pull request #11972 from filipefurtad0/fix_flaky_enterprise_navigation
Moves test introduced by #11799 to avoid non-explicit modal acceptance
2024-01-03 11:19:33 +11:00
Maikel
b9f117e643 Merge pull request #11959 from mkllnk/connect-app-id
Send semantic id when connecting enterprise to app
2024-01-03 11:18:01 +11:00
Maikel
990984108f Merge pull request #11956 from mkllnk/dfc-product-name
Use full product and variant name on DFC API
2024-01-03 11:17:44 +11:00
Maikel
63ce91d52a Merge pull request #11954 from mkllnk/delete-app
Enterprise user can remove Connected Apps
2024-01-03 11:17:26 +11:00
Maikel
1f0c5fc187 Merge pull request #11963 from filipefurtad0/stripe_payment_status_spec_vcr
Tests app/services/stripe_payment_status.rb
2024-01-03 10:57:46 +11:00
Maikel
5c4dcf371b Merge pull request #11979 from openfoodfoundation/dependabot/bundler/rubocop-rails-2.23.1
Bump rubocop-rails from 2.23.0 to 2.23.1
2024-01-03 10:57:34 +11:00
Maikel
b5c145c15f Merge pull request #11989 from openfoodfoundation/dependabot/npm_and_yarn/moment-2.30.1
Bump moment from 2.29.4 to 2.30.1
2024-01-03 10:46:42 +11:00
Maikel
1d4e0ec779 Merge pull request #11980 from openfoodfoundation/dependabot/bundler/combine_pdf-1.0.26
Bump combine_pdf from 1.0.25 to 1.0.26
2024-01-03 10:44:54 +11:00
Maikel
6e26eda08a Merge pull request #11969 from openfoodfoundation/dependabot/bundler/debug-1.9.1
Bump debug from 1.9.0 to 1.9.1
2024-01-03 10:43:54 +11:00
David Cook
e62cd0eb89 Add reports readme [doc]
It doesn't say much yet, but could be a helpful starting point. Hopefully we will add to it next time we're working on it.

[skip ci]
2023-12-29 13:58:55 +11:00
dependabot[bot]
74214aba7e Bump moment from 2.29.4 to 2.30.1
Bumps [moment](https://github.com/moment/moment) from 2.29.4 to 2.30.1.
- [Changelog](https://github.com/moment/moment/blob/develop/CHANGELOG.md)
- [Commits](https://github.com/moment/moment/compare/2.29.4...2.30.1)

---
updated-dependencies:
- dependency-name: moment
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-12-28 09:14:28 +00:00
David Cook
59ad2cf5ec Re-set vcr config after each test
I couldn't find a built-in way to do it, and couldn't even directly access the vcr config outside of VCR.configure. So this is the best way I could think of.
2023-12-28 17:47:09 +11:00
David Cook
263f68f927 Merge pull request #11915 from murjax/cleanse-stripe-js-errors-11886
Cleanse JS errors from DOM on Stripe failure
2023-12-28 13:11:36 +11:00
drummer83
da4dc637e4 Add empty line at end of file 2023-12-27 09:33:27 +01:00
dependabot[bot]
15e810b7f1 Bump combine_pdf from 1.0.25 to 1.0.26
Bumps [combine_pdf](https://github.com/boazsegev/combine_pdf) from 1.0.25 to 1.0.26.
- [Release notes](https://github.com/boazsegev/combine_pdf/releases)
- [Changelog](https://github.com/boazsegev/combine_pdf/blob/master/CHANGELOG.md)
- [Commits](https://github.com/boazsegev/combine_pdf/compare/v1.0.25...v1.0.26)

---
updated-dependencies:
- dependency-name: combine_pdf
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-12-25 09:09:26 +00:00
dependabot[bot]
13e71d5b8c Bump rubocop-rails from 2.23.0 to 2.23.1
Bumps [rubocop-rails](https://github.com/rubocop/rubocop-rails) from 2.23.0 to 2.23.1.
- [Release notes](https://github.com/rubocop/rubocop-rails/releases)
- [Changelog](https://github.com/rubocop/rubocop-rails/blob/master/CHANGELOG.md)
- [Commits](https://github.com/rubocop/rubocop-rails/compare/v2.23.0...v2.23.1)

---
updated-dependencies:
- dependency-name: rubocop-rails
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
2023-12-25 09:06:40 +00:00
drummer83
120b2c363d Fixing indentation error 2023-12-24 20:29:41 +01:00
drummer83
ad508c36e5 Avoid overflow of enterprise list when only few enterprises present 2023-12-24 19:07:14 +01:00
drummer83
2ab3efe5de Adjust outline when focusing the overflowing enterprisie list (was red in Firefox) 2023-12-24 19:02:58 +01:00
drummer83
4e6f43afab Add styles for hovering and warning 2023-12-24 17:59:27 +01:00
drummer83
ddd455a73e Use methodology from order_cycles for products 2023-12-24 17:58:21 +01:00
drummer83
dddebae56a Unify coding style 2023-12-24 17:52:21 +01:00
David Cook
3319f38e6c Rename class to signal intent
Because the HTML is changed, I had to also update the old stylesheet too.
2023-12-23 15:46:15 +01:00
David Cook
39d66c082b Remove unused green class 2023-12-23 15:46:15 +01:00
David Cook
e379ee761b Refactor
'positive' and 'zero' methods are preferred in this case.
2023-12-23 15:46:15 +01:00
David Cook
6ca98d497a Remove unnecessary 'blue' class
Buttons are already blue.

And we don't want the text to be blue. This resolves #11865
2023-12-23 15:46:15 +01:00
David Cook
e9fe66748a Replace 'orange' class with 'red'
It was the same colour anyway
2023-12-23 15:46:15 +01:00
Konrad
eb70eb4bc8 Merge pull request #11966 from bouaik/fix-menu-and-sub-menu-highlighting
Fix menu and sub menu highlighting
2023-12-22 22:35:47 +01:00
Konrad
398be49d43 Merge pull request #11914 from bmd08a1/ft/include-vouchers-in-revenues-by-hub-report
Include voucher tax adjustment in revenues by hub report
2023-12-22 20:59:00 +01:00
filipefurtad0
2e301a67b0 Moves test introduced by #11799 to a section in the spec where a modal does not need acceptance
Tests forward navigation
2023-12-22 14:24:37 +00:00
Konrad
72c824a412 Merge pull request #11795 from rioug/11720-enterprise-user-consent-to-ToS-changes
Add banner to allow user to accept ToS changes
2023-12-22 14:03:24 +01:00
Gaetan Craig-Riou
1bb4a667da Move banner to orignal postion at the bottom of page 2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
772c641611 Move banner up to not cover existing button 2023-12-22 13:20:14 +01:00
David Cook
041d74b7c2 Fix CSS selector
These styles should only apply to the form-actions in the products form.
2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
d0edf57e74 Fix tos system spec
Actually create a ToS file instead of using a fake one
2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
a1d3b20e5b Remove the fact ToS file
Now that we check if there is a ToS file before displaying the banner
it's not needed anymore
2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
9609ba4268 Don't show the banner if no ToS file uploaded 2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
17fa6b6168 Per review, revert change 2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
91e5227d80 Move to simple UserReflex 2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
b28f40b125 Add system spec for ToS Banner 2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
b3acdaf324 Remove user.id parameter
It's not needed, as the reflex get the curent user based on the user
session
2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
f643ba5074 Update only User who are enterprise owner 2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
56b75ad9fb Per review, stream line the css
Reuse existing css when possible, and use variable for z-index so its
easier to track usage of z-index
2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
aaa8f3f572 Per review, move logic to display ToS banner to a helper
It easier to understand when we can see the logic to display the banner
in the view.
2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
d0ba881aa2 Move acepting of ToS change to a reflex
Spree::Admin::UserController is for super admin user only. Moving to a
reflex simplifies the code by getting rid of a new route and a new stimulus
controller
2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
91862c126b Remove now useless fix
Now that the banner isn't displayed if enterprise are not required to
sign ToS, the fix is useless
2023-12-22 13:20:14 +01:00
Gaetan Craig-Riou
d2b210c818 Update migration to set terms_of_service_accepted_at to time of deployment 2023-12-22 13:20:14 +01:00